The surname "de Elena" has Spanish origins and is believed to be of patronymic origin, derived from the given name Elena. The name Elena itself has Greek roots, meaning "bright, shining light." It is a popular name in many Spanish-speaking countries and is often associated with qualities such as beauty, grace, and intelligence.
It is likely that individuals who bear the surname "de Elena" can trace their ancestry back to a common ancestor named Elena. Over time, the "de" particle attached to the name may have indicated a noble or aristocratic lineage, as was common in Spanish naming conventions.
In Spain, the incidence of the surname "de Elena" is relatively low, with a frequency of 27 individuals per million. Despite its modest prevalence, the surname holds significance for those who carry it, serving as a marker of their family heritage and cultural identity.
Individuals with the surname "de Elena" in Spain may have roots in regions such as Andalusia, Catalonia, or Castile, where the name Elena is common. They may also have connections to noble families or historical figures who bore the surname in centuries past.
In the United States, the surname "de Elena" is less common, with a frequency of 6 individuals per million. However, like in Spain, those who carry the surname often cherish it as a link to their ancestry and heritage.
Individuals with the surname "de Elena" in the United States may be descendants of Spanish immigrants who brought the name with them to the New World. They may hail from states with large Hispanic populations, such as California, Texas, or Florida, where the surname is more prevalent.
